Frequently Asked Questions

What is the closest trade school to Salina, UT, and what programs does it offer?

The closest dedicated trade school to Salina is the Mountainland Technical College - Richfield Campus, located about 30 minutes away. It offers programs highly relevant to the local economy, including Welding Technology, Automotive Technology, HVAC, and Nursing Assistant. This makes it a convenient option for Salina residents seeking hands-on career training without a long commute.

Are there any trade programs in the Salina area that connect directly to local industries like agriculture or transportation?

Yes, programs like Diesel Mechanics, Diesel Systems Technology, and Welding Technology at nearby schools are excellent pathways into local industries. The Central Utah region has a strong need for skilled technicians to maintain agricultural equipment, commercial trucks, and transportation infrastructure, providing stable career opportunities for graduates right in the area.

Can I complete a certified electrical apprenticeship program while living in Salina, UT?

Absolutely. The Electrical Apprenticeship program at Mountainland Technical College is designed for working professionals and typically involves a combination of classroom instruction and on-the-job training with a licensed contractor. This allows you to earn a wage and gain practical experience in the Sevier County area while working toward your journeyman certification.

What financial aid or tuition options are available for Salina residents attending trade schools like Mountainland Tech?

Residents of Salina and Sevier County can apply for federal financial aid (FAFSA), scholarships specific to technical education, and Utah-specific grants like the Promise Program. Mountainland Technical College also offers comparatively low tuition rates, and many programs qualify for funding through the Utah Department of Workforce Services for eligible individuals seeking new skills.
